The news of James Hannington being martyrdom, on his way to Uganda, resulted in 50 men immediately coming forward to follow in his steps.

He kept an illustrated diary which some how was 'saved', brought back to the UK and published in 1886 the year after his death. The book was called
' Peril and Adventure in Central Africa. '
I have included several articles looking at his life including 'Last Journey', a timeline, two of his illustrations and a short crossword and word search.

October 29th, the day he died, is his saints day.
